is a large part of the argument for grant is that he would be a strong man in the white house after what people regarded as the weak hayes. some people called him miss nancy jane hayes. we needed someone with vigor once again in the white house. grant established the notion that the president should be a strong voice, that he should be an activist leader, at the center of the national government. we take this for granted today. if you look at the long evolution of the presidency versus the congress, this is a milestone, i think, in that more and more we're going to see presidents being assertive. that's what grant was really up to during his presidency. that the president -- these people who voted for him at the convention in 1880 were saying should not be a mere handmaden to the congress. that, i submit, is another step in the creation of the modern presidency, that this was the appropriate role for a president to make. thank you very much. grant money and donations to help keep the community safe. about 13- thousand dollars will bring a new addition the k-9 unit. a tracking dog will be used to look for missing persons .. runaways .. and fugitives. and as wsls 10's bethany teague explains .. the rest of the money is helping officers look at what their car and body cameras are recording. the radford police department now has a more efficient way to look at what goes on between officers and citizens on the streets. 08-:11 mike jenkins, radford police department - with this system, all i do is pull into the back lot, and it begins to download. in-car cameras are nothing new.. but until now.. every time officers wanted to view something their camera captured.. they would have to manually download it and burn it to a dvd. now.. thanks to a grant for new wifi and software equipment.. it's as simple as pulling into the :32-:35 immediately, it syncs to wifi and downloads the in-car camera system, which saves us a lot of time, a lot of effort, removes those human errors. the new system also gives officers more than twice the storage space.. so they don't have to worry about missing a crucial moment.
